Company Details
- Founded
- -
- Address
- 124 City Road, London,ec1v 2nx,united Kingdom
- Industry
- Information Technology & Services
- Website
- https://carbondata.world
- Keywords
- Data platform, Carbon footprint, Company data, GHG emissions data, CO2 data, Data reports, Greenhouse gas emissions reporting, ESG data, Impact data.
- HQ
- London